Solution Overview

Problem

Software developers face inefficiencies in identifying and addressing undesirable behavior in software applications due to the need to navigate multiple telemetry tools to locate relevant telemetry data associated with source code, making the process computationally intensive and time-consuming.

Innovation Solution

A software-development tool that integrates a text editor with the capability to identify instrumentation points or annotations in source code, displaying icons to indicate associated telemetry data and allowing users to interact with these icons to retrieve and display relevant telemetry data directly within the editor.

Data Source

PatentUS11971807B2Software-development tool for presenting telemetry data with associated source code
Publication Date: 2024.04.30 RED HAT INC

AI summary

A software-development tool can present telemetry data with associated source code. For example, a computing device can identify, by a text editor, source code of a software application that is associated with telemetry data of performance metrics associated with running the source code. The computing device can display, by the text editor, an icon with the source code. The icon can indicate the source code is associated with the telemetry data. The computing device can receive an interaction with the icon. In response to receiving the interaction, the computing device can retrieve, by the text editor, the telemetry data from a telemetry-data repository for display in the text editor.
